Prepared for the board: this review assesses the proposed expansion into the Eastbrook region. Capital requirements are estimated conservatively, with fit-out, staffing, and logistics costs phased over eighteen months. Sensitivity analysis indicates breakeven within the third year under the base case, extending to year four in the downside scenario. Funding would draw on existing reserves, with no additional debt anticipated. The confidential note appended below details the associated business plans.

board note of yageg-yagep: Uladorox Systems plans to lower the Zorwyn list price by 59.5 percent in October. The board signed off on a budget of $202.1 million for Project Tammir. The renewal with Kelethix Group closes at $18.7 million a year, 55.2 percent below the last contract. Project Praath slips by six weeks because of the audit delay.

Hey Priya — handing off the Stonepress incremental rebuild work before the sync. Short version: the static site for Bramblewick now rebuilds only pages whose content hashes changed, instead of the full tree. The dependency graph lives in the build cache; nuke it if output looks stale. Watch the marketing section — it has a sneaky shared partial that fans out to ~200 pages. Everything else has been boringly stable for two weeks. The current rebuild settings the pipeline picks up are pasted below.

config for kadug-yahop:
quenwyn:
  pin: 2459
  metrics_host: metrics.quenwyn.lumicsys.internal
  tenant: julax
  seal: seal_0d5ead96

Flagpath is Korven's rollout framework. Flags live in the Tessa registry; evaluations are logged, immutable, and signed. Review scope: flag creation ACLs, kill-switch latency, and audit export. Staged rollouts cap at 5% per hour without approver sign-off. Admin access for reviewers goes through the Flagpath recovery console, which accepts the passphrase printed directly below.

unlock words, fawig-bagef: olidor-holir-istox-holath-tamys-quenion-giliel